Travel Guide To Visit Attractions Book a visitFrance This Way comment: The small rivers that meet in the centre of the town and the lively atmosphere in summer make Meyrueis a popular detour with those exploring the scenic highlights in Lozere
Meyrueis is situated in the Lozere department and Occitanie region.

Markets in and near Meyrueis
- Valleraugue: market Wednesday & Saturday (20km)
- Sainte-Enimie: market Wednesday & Saturday (21km)
- Ispagnac: market Tuesday & Saturday (23km)
- Le Vigan: market Saturday (25km)
- Millau: market Wednesday & Friday (30km)
- Le Pont du Montvert: market Wednesday - seasonal market only (32km)
- Severac-le-Chateau: market Thursday (33km)
- Saint-Jean-du-Gard: market Tuesday (37km)
- Mende: market Saturday all day (38km)
- Bagnols-les-Bains: market Thursday (41km)

Geography and distances
Meyrueis is in the south of France at 38 kilometres from Mende, the department capital (general information: Meyrueis is 526 kilometres from Paris).
Geographical Information
Commune: Meyrueis
Canton: Meyrueis
Arrondissement: Florac
Department: Lozere
Region: Languedoc-Roussillon
New region: Occitanie
Postcode: 48150
Distance to Meyrueis
from Mende (prefecture): 38 km
from Paris: 526 km
from Calais: 762 km
from Nice: 312 km
from Bordeaux: 326 km
from Strasbourg: 591 km
